Codeigniter: вставка строки с внешними ключами с использованием активных записей

Как я могу написать приведенный ниже SQL-запрос в codeigniter, используя активные записи?

INSERT INTO messages VALUES (default, 'Testing working 2', (SELECT id from users WHERE username ='0767000000'),
(SELECT group_code from groups WHERE group_code = 654321), default ) ;

Или есть лучший способ сделать это?
(Я новичок в PHP и CI MVC)

0

Решение

Для сложных запросов вы можете выполнить пользовательский запрос в codeigniter следующим образом:

$sql = "Your query";

$this->db->query($sql);

Проверьте последний выполненный запрос, используя следующий код:

echo $this->db->last_query(); exit;
1

Другие решения

Других решений пока нет …

По вопросам рекламы [email protected]